Services Offered Under Ultra sound

Pregnancy Ultrasound

bstetric ultrasound is used to monitor the development and health of the fetus during pregnancy. It can help determine gestational age, identify multiple pregnancies, and detect potential abnormalities.

Abdominal Ultrasound

This type of ultrasound is used to visualize organs in the abdomen, such as the liver, gallbladder, pancreas, kidneys, and spleen. It helps diagnose conditions like gallstones, kidney stones, and liver abnormalities.

Pelvic Ultrasound

Pelvic ultrasound is used to examine the organs in the pelvic region, including the uterus, ovaries, and bladder. It is commonly used in gynecology to assess reproductive health and detect conditions like ovarian cysts or uterine abnormalities.

Cardiac Ultrasound (Echocardiography)

Echocardiograms use ultrasound to create images of the heart. This helps in assessing the structure and function of the heart, detecting abnormalities such as heart valve issues, and evaluating overall cardiac health.

Vascular Ultrasound

ascular ultrasound is used to assess blood flow and detect abnormalities in blood vessels. It is commonly employed to evaluate conditions like deep vein thrombosis (DVT) or peripheral artery disease (PAD).

Musculoskeletal Ultrasound

This type of ultrasound is used to image muscles, tendons, ligaments, and joints. It is often utilized in orthopedics to diagnose conditions such as tendonitis, ligament injuries, and joint inflammation.
